Algoritimo Visualg
Monografias: Algoritimo Visualg. Pesquise 861.000+ trabalhos acadêmicosPor: thotho • 29/9/2014 • 496 Palavras (2 Páginas) • 2.369 Visualizações
ALGORITMO 01
Elabore um algoritmo que seja capaz de obter o resultado de uma exponenciação para qualquer base e expoente inteiros fornecidos, sem utilizar a operação de exponenciação. Utilize alguma estrutura de repetição.
algoritmo "Questao1"
// Função :
// Autor : Heitor Augusto
// Data : 26/09/2014
// Seção de Declarações
var
base, esp:inteiro
calculo,contador:real
inicio
escreva ("Informe a Base:")
leia (base)
escreva ("Informe o Expoente:")
leia (esp)
se (esp < 0) entao
escreval ("Por favor informe expoente positivo")
fimse
se (esp = 0) entao
escreval ("A reposta é 1")
senao
calculo <- 1
contador <- 0
repita
contador <-contador +1
calculo <- calculo*base
ate (contador = esp)
escreval (" A reposta é:", calculo)
fimse
fimalgoritm
ALGORITMO 02
Anacleto tem 1,5 metro e cresce 2 centímetros por ano, enquanto Felisberto tem 1,10 metro e cresce 3 centímetros por ano. Construa um algoritmo que calcule e imprima quantos anos serão necessários para que Felisberto seja maior que Anacleto.
algoritmo "Questao2"
// Função :
// Autor :Heitor Augusto
// Data : 26/09/2014
// Seção de Declarações
var
anacleto, felisberto:real
qf:inteiro
inicio
anacleto<- 1.50
felisberto<- 1.10
qf <- 0
repita
anacleto <- anacleto + 0.02
felisberto <- felisberto + 0.03
qf <- qf + 1
ate ( felisberto>anacleto)
escreval ("A quantidade é:",qf, " anos")
fimalgoritmo
...